Marylin
Given NameName Origin
Marilyn is a feminine given name, a variant spelling of Marilyn. It's ultimately derived from Mary, a name with Hebrew origins meaning 'bitter' or 'beloved'. The suffix -lyn is a common element in English names, often indicating femininity or a connection to nature.
